Class ParagraphTextValidationBuilder

ParagraphTextValidationBuilder

ParagraphTextValidation 的 DataValidationBuilder。

// Add a paragraph text item to a form and require the answer to be at least 100 characters.
var paragraphTextItem = form.addParagraphTextItem().setTitle('Describe yourself:');
var paragraphtextValidation = FormApp.createParagraphTextValidation()
  .setHelpText('Answer must be more than 100 characters.')
  .requireTextLengthGreaterThan(100);
paragraphTextItem.setValidation(paragraphtextValidation);

详细文档

requireTextContainsPattern(pattern)

要求响应包含模式。

参数

名称类型说明
patternString文本必须包含模式

弃踢回攻

ParagraphTextValidationBuilder - 用于串联


requireTextDoesNotContainPattern(pattern)

要求响应不得包含模式。

参数

名称类型说明
patternString文本不得包含模式

弃踢回攻

ParagraphTextValidationBuilder - 用于串联


requireTextDoesNotMatchPattern(pattern)

要求响应与模式不匹配。

参数

名称类型说明
patternString文本不得与模式匹配

弃踢回攻

ParagraphTextValidationBuilder - 用于串联


requireTextLengthGreaterThanOrEqualTo(number)

要求响应长度大于或等于值。

参数

名称类型说明
numberInteger段落文本长度必须大于此值

弃踢回攻

ParagraphTextValidationBuilder - 用于串联


requireTextLengthLessThanOrEqualTo(number)

要求响应长度小于值。

参数

名称类型说明
numberInteger段落文本长度必须小于或等于此值

弃踢回攻

ParagraphTextValidationBuilder - 用于串联


requireTextMatchesPattern(pattern)

需要响应以匹配模式。

参数

名称类型说明
patternString文本必须符合模式

弃踢回攻

ParagraphTextValidationBuilder - 用于串联